The final goal of our research is to develop a measurement system for quantitative evaluation of the skillfulness of the lower extremities. In our previous work, we developed the measurement system of the foot movement on the floor with the sitting posture. In this study, we developed a quantitative evaluation method of the skillfulness of the lower extremities. We verified the reliability of the proposed quantitative evaluation method by calculating the intra-rater reliability for two trials ICC(1,1) of the evaluation results.
